Waiting for an assessment
The process of waiting for an assessment can be stressful, particularly when you have other commitments. If your GP accepts to refer you for an ADHD diagnosis, there may be a delay before you are scheduled for an appointment. You can speed up the process by using an assessment company that has shorter waiting times. They have a contract with the NHS and are not able to prescribe medication but they can provide you with a detailed report that can aid your doctor in deciding on the best treatment options.
Another option is to ask your GP for a referral to Psychiatry UK. The organization purchases a certain amount of NHS assessments from Psychiatry UK or other providers and therefore can provide you with an assessment much more quickly than NHS. They can also forward the report directly to your GP. The information they provide could be used to determine your eligibility for medical treatment or other help.
It is important to keep in mind that, although the service offered by the NHS is top-quality however, not all people will have access to it. This is particularly relevant for those who are not white, who were assigned female at birth or have limited English abilities. This can affect their chances of receiving an ADHD diagnosis, since some medical professionals have preconceived ideas about what ADHD looks like.
The BBC's Panorama programme has revealed that some Private adhd assessment plymouth clinics are over-diagnosing ADHD. This is a scandal, but it should be remembered that the NHS has a problem with capacity and that ADHD is an area where demand for services exceeds the supply.
The most efficient way for people to receive an ADHD diagnosis is to seek out their GP. If they are willing to do so the GP should be able to refer them to an NHS specialist for a diagnostic assessment as well as a shared care agreement. They can also self-refer to a private provider themselves. Each provider will have its own rules for whether they require a GP's referral letter. They also have different waiting lists, so it's essential to confirm with them before you book your appointment.
